Education

Chong was educated at St. Michael's School and Saint Joseph's Institution before enrolling into Sydney Technical College to study aircraft engineering.

(WP). Chong was elected Deputy Speaker in the 12th Parliament. In the 2015 general elections, the PAP fielded Chong in the opposition-held Punggol East SMC. Just before Cooling-off Day, Chong had distributed flyers alleging that the Workers' Party had "lost" $22.5 million of town council funds. In response, WP issued a statement refuting the claim. In February 2018, Png in a Facebook post, said Aljunied Hougang Town Council (AHTC which had managed Punggol East SMC from 2013 to 2015) had resolved all its accounting lapses and $22.8 million to $26.3 million attributed to Punggol East was in each of its financial statements since 2013. Pasir Ris-Punggol Town Council also had an unqualified financial statement for the 2016/2017 financial year which meant "there was no such missing money else the accounts would be qualified".
